Finding the‍ ideal ‍outdoor fitness tracker can be a game-changer ‌for your‍ adventures. When‌ selecting a device, consider your specific activities and ‍desired features.‍ For hikers and climbers, look for ‍models‍ that⁣ boast altitude tracking and topographic maps. If you’re⁤ a ⁢ runner,⁣ prioritize trackers ⁢with GPS accuracy ⁣ and ​ heart rate monitoring. ⁤Cyclists should ⁢opt for ⁢devices with extended battery life and weather resistance to withstand various conditions.By ⁣matching the tracker features to your ⁢preferred outdoor activities, you⁣ can ensure a more enjoyable and rewarding experience.
